Об использовании ландшафтных особенностей в погребальной обрядности носителей сейминско-турбинских бронз (на примере Юринского могильника)

Authors: Shalakhov, E. G.;

Об использовании ландшафтных особенностей в погребальной обрядности носителей сейминско-турбинских бронз (на примере Юринского могильника)

Abstract

The article discusses landscape features in the funeral rites of native seima-turbino bronzes, traced during excavation of the burial Yurino which was opened by the author at the mouth of the Vetluga River in the Mari El Republic. On the area of the funerary monument, dating back to the beginning of the late bronze age, two areas of ancient tombs were highlightedThe first area (bottom) is represented by several burials .It was studied in 2001-2004. The second area (top) was discovered in 2004 at the top of the dunes. Analysis of burial copperbronze (knives, axes-celts, spearheads) and flint (arrowheads) implements the upper and lower sections of the necropolis. It suggests that the most prestigious burials were made on the top of a dune. We believe that the dominant position of the grave 10 caused by certain traditions that existed in the seima-turbino time.
